| Type | Active Sulphur [ca. %] | Colour | Copper Corrosion [DIN EN ISO 2160] | Kin. Viscositiy at 40 °C [mm²/s] | Total Sulphur [%] |
|---|---|---|---|---|---|
| DeoAdd M 10 | 1 | max. 3.5 | max. 1b | 20 - 30 | 9 - 11 |
| DeoAdd M 16 | 4 | max. 3.5 | max. 1b | 30 - 50 | 15 - 17 |
| DeoAdd M 18 | 5 | max. 3.5 | max. 1b | 45 - 55 | 17 - 18 |
| DeoAdd MD 18 | 5 | max. 6.0 | max. 1b | 45 - 60 | 17 - 18 |
| DeoAdd MDX 18 | 5 | max. 6.0 | 4 | 40 - 60 | 17 - 18 |
| DeoAdd MDZ 18 | 5 | max. 6.0 | max. 3b | 40 - 60 | 17 - 18 |
| DeoAdd ME 13 | 3 | max. 6.0 | 4 | 50 - 100 | 12 - 15 |
| DeoAdd MOZ 16 | 4 | max. 5.0 | max. 3b | 30 - 50 | 15 - 17 |
| DeoAdd MSX 18 | 5 | D 8.0 | 4 | 50 - 65 | 17 - 18 |
| DeoAdd MX 18 | 5 | max. 3.0 | 4 | 45 - 55 | 17 - 18 |
Due to its low sulphur content, which is firmly bound in the product matrix, DeoAdd M 10 is recommended as a friction modifier. Based on this property, DeoAdd M 10 is also suitable for slideway oils, gear oils and greases, which are exposed to high temperatures.

DeoAdd M 16 already release sulphur at low temperatures. This effect is related to the high sulphur content contained in this product. DeoAdd M 16 is particularly suitable for formulations with low viscous base fluids, e.g. deep-hole drilling, honing- or grinding oils. Due to its yellow-metal compatibility, DeoAdd M 16 is also recommended for applications where contact with non ferrous metals, e.g. copper or aluminium is required.

DeoAdd MD 18 is a low odour EP-additive for use in low viscous metal working fluids. e.g. for deep drilling and honing oils, for both ferrous and non ferrous metals.
DeoAdd MD 18 is comparable with the corresponding DeoAdd M products. The main difference is the somewhat darker colour and that it is recommended for more price sensitive formulations.

DeoAdd MDX 18 can be used in neat oils with low viscosity as well as water based cutting fluids, for ferrous metals in deep drilling and honing oils, with a typi-cal treat rate of 5 to 10 %. For soluble oils, typical treat rate 10 %.
DeoAdd MDX 18 is comparable with the corresponding DeoAdd M products. The main difference is the somewhat darker colour and that it is recommended for more price sensitive formulations.

DeoAdd MDZ 18 can be used in neat oils with low viscosity as well as water based cutting fluids, for ferrous metals in deep drilling and honing oils, with a typi-cal treat rate of 5 to 10 %.
For soluble oils, typical treat rate 10 %.
DeoAdd MDZ 18 is specially suited for formulations containing zinkdialkyldithiophosphates. Fatty oils are recommended to increase performance.

DeoAdd ME 13 is a special sulphurized product. Because of its excellent self-emulsifying properties, DeoAdd ME 13 is recommended for water based cooling systems. As DeoAdd ME 13 does not require a carrier (oil), the sulphur has a direct contact with the metal surface. The praxis has shown, that by using this product, a significant saving in emulsifiers can be achieved.

DeoAdd MSX 18 is - with reference to the colour and odour – a typical dark sulphur carrier, which is mainly used in price sensitive lubricant formulations. DeoAdd MSX 18 is copper active and can be deactivated by the end-users own recipe and know-how.

DeoAdd MX 18 is a sulphur carrier which do not contain any additive packages, and can therefore be formulated by the end-user according to his own recipe (e.g. yellow metal compatibility).
